What is it like when a plane takes off?
The Thrill of Takeoff: A Sensory Symphony in the Air
The moment a plane takes off isn’t just a journey’s beginning; it’s a sensory symphony, a potent mix of anticipation, exhilaration, and the undeniable roar of progress. From the initial, subtle surge of acceleration, building a palpable tension in the cabin, to the definitive jolt of the wheels leaving the tarmac, the experience is profoundly physical and emotional.
The pre-takeoff period is a quiet hum of anticipation. Passengers, often still wrapped in the cocoon of pre-flight routine, become acutely aware of the increasing power beneath them. The rhythmic vibrations, growing in intensity, translate into a tangible feeling of forward momentum. This initial surge isn’t just physical; it’s psychological. The world outside the window, once a comforting backdrop, now fades into a slightly blurry periphery, replaced by the overwhelming sense of imminent flight.
Then comes the pivotal moment – the wheels leave the ground. The abrupt jolt, often accompanied by a slight lurch, is the confirmation of the transition. It’s a visceral experience, a tangible separation from the earth. This isn’t just a mechanical event; it’s the release of gravity’s hold. The sensation is immediately followed by a profound shift. The world below, once a vast expanse, now shrinks into miniature perspectives. Rolling hills and sprawling cities become distant mosaics, rendered in shades of ochre and emerald.
Simultaneously, the engines roar to life, a powerful counterpoint to the shrinking world. Their crescendo is a symphony of controlled chaos, a testament to the complex machinery working in tandem to conquer gravity. This sound, initially overwhelming, soon becomes comforting, a constant reminder of the plane’s relentless ascent. The rising angle of the plane forces a change in perspective; your gaze is tilted skyward, and the world below is effectively compressed.
As the plane gains altitude, the experience evolves. The roar of the engines now becomes a rhythmic heartbeat, a steady pulse against the expanse of the sky. The air grows increasingly thinner, and the world outside transforms from a tangible landscape into a breathtaking canvas of clouds and light. The initial rush of takeoff has settled into a calm anticipation for the journey ahead.
It’s not just the physical sensations that define the takeoff experience. It’s the potent cocktail of emotions – the anticipation, the thrill, the quiet wonder of conquering the air. It’s a reminder of human ingenuity, a testament to our relentless pursuit of flight, and a celebration of the immense power of machines. From the hushed anticipation to the roar of engines and the jolt of liftoff, the moment a plane takes flight is a memorable beginning to any journey.
